How to Connect to TikTok Ads
Looking to bring your TikTok Ads data into a single, automated reporting workflow? This guide will walk you through connecting TikTok Ads as a data source in Power My Analytics, so you can centralize your TikTok ad performance metrics, create comprehensive reports, and make data-driven decisions to improve your campaign results.

Step 1: Grant Admin Access in TikTok Business Center
Power My Analytics requires Admin access to authorize the connection and pull your ad data. To grant Admin access to a user in TikTok Business Center:
- Log in to TikTok Business Center and click on the Users tab.
- Open the Members section and click Invite member.
- Under Access Settings, select Admin.
- Send the invitation, and have the invited user accept it before continuing.
Power My Analytics' connector will never edit, create, or delete anything in your TikTok account. Admin access is required because TikTok's API limits ad data access to Admins of the Business Center.
Step 2: Add TikTok Ads as a Data Source in Power My Analytics
- Log in to your Power My Analytics hub at https://hub.powermyanalytics.com.
- Navigate to Sources from the main menu.
- Click + Add new source.
- Select TikTok Ads from the list of available sources.
- Sign in to TikTok using the account credentials with Admin access from Step 1.
- Authorize the requested permission scopes to complete the connection.
Once connected, TikTok Ads will appear in your list of active data sources. Your TikTok ad data will automatically begin syncing to your Power My Analytics data warehouse. When the initial backfill is finished — up to 2 years of historical data — you can use this data in Looker Studio reports, Google Sheets, Microsoft Excel, or export it to your preferred data destination.
Time zone: TikTok's API defaults to UTC. You can adjust the time zone for your main TikTok Ads account using the time zone selector in your Hub. Sub-accounts cannot be adjusted individually, and any data collected before the time zone change will remain in the previous time zone setting.
